      IHSH-243-BLU - Ultra Heavy Flannel Tartan Check Work Shirt - Blue

      To a great extent, our ultra heavy flannel (UHF) shirts define Iron Heart:  heavy, rugged, but amazingly wearable.  This work shirt is in an exclusive Iron Heart designed blue tartan check 12oz fabric, woven with Aspero cotton from the foothills of the Andes mountains, double brushed on the inside and single brushed on the outside, resulting in a very soft yet heavy, thick, warm and windproof flannel.

      USD340

      XS-4XL

      Available 16:00 GMT Tuesday 29th October 2019

                        A question for the IH veterans out there: Do you know what type of thread is used to sew the buttons onto the UHF work shirts? The top button of this UHF just fell off, and I'm going to try to sew it back on myself. Maybe an ol' white thread will do, and that's fine…but I know there are lots thread options in the world and I want to try to and match it up with the other buttons as best I can.

                          Damn.  Sorry about that.

                          Go for a polycotton thread or polyester thread it's a lot stronger than pure cotton.

                          Look for Gutermann.
